## Tuning

The receipt mailer (Almsgate) batches donation receipts and sends through the Thornquay relay. On-call: if the queue backs up, resist the urge to crank batch size — the relay rate-limits per connection, and bigger batches just mean bigger retries. Scale worker count first, then shorten the flush interval. Dedupe window must stay longer than the retry horizon or donors get duplicate receipts, which generates tickets. All knobs live in one place and are read at worker start. Current production values follow.

tuning table, kajop-yafof:
QUOTAS = {
    "wenath": 10,
    "ulaael": 5,
}

## SDK Parity: Lumenkit for Web vs. Lumenkit Mobile

As release manager, you'll track feature parity between the two Lumenkit client SDKs before each cut. The parity matrix in the release wiki lists every public API with its status per platform; anything marked "web-only" must either ship on mobile or be flagged in the release notes. Mobile typically lags web by one minor version. If the matrix looks stale or a feature's status is disputed, contact the SDK leads.

pager mailbox: holius@nelvrogrid.internal

# Service Accounts: String Extraction

The `extract-i18n` script pulls translatable strings from all Bramblewick repos and pushes them to the Glossa service. It runs under the `i18n-extractor` service account. Do not run it under your personal account; Glossa rate-limits individual users aggressively. The account has write access to the staging catalog only. Set the token in your shell before invoking the script. The current staging token is below.

API key for kahap-kafog: zpat15_6qzxZ7YR8aDwjmp

Hi plugin folks — quick heads-up on next Thursday's disaster-recovery drill for Splitwren, our A/B assignment service. We'll fail over to the Corbel region around 10:00, so expect assignments to freeze for roughly five minutes. Please don't retry aggressively; cached buckets stay valid. If your plugin needs the read-only fallback endpoint during the drill, unlock the drill kit using the recovery passphrase below.

vault phrase of kahip-bajof = zordor-jorix-praius-holath-zordor-novmir-jorath-oliir-rusix-briiel